摘要: Objective This study was designed to observe different durations of simulated weightlessness induced depressive-like behaviors and the change of superoxide dismutase (SOD) and catalase (CAD in hippocampi of rats, so as to explore its effects and possible mechanism. Methods Weightlessness was simulated by hindlimb suspension by tails (HLS) in rats. The rats were divided into the control and the HLS groups for each respective week (s), i. e., 1, 2, 3, and 4. The depressive-like behaviors in rats were investigated by using the open field test (OFT), novel object recognition test (NORT), forced swim test (FST), followed by hippocampal protein level estimation of SOD and CAT by ELISA. Results The OFT results showed increased stagnation time among HLS rats in each respective group compared to their corresponding control groups (P<0.05, P<0.01). In the NORT, the latency of exploration increased, while the number and the time of exploration decreased in the HLS groups in each week, compared to their corresponding control rats (P<0.05, P<0.01). Similarly, FST displayed enhanced immobility with the reduced climbing rate in HLS rats in each respective week, compared to the normal rats (P<0.05, P<0.01). Simulated weightlessness significantly reduced the SOD and CAT levels in the hippocampi in HLS rats compared to the normal rats (P<0.05, P<0.01). Conclusion Results suggest that short or long weightlessness could induce depressive-like behaviors in rats.
